Tranquility and Tradition in Kyoto

Morning
Start your day with a serene visit to the iconic Kinkaku-ji (Golden Pavilion). After taking in the beauty of the golden temple, head to Katsukura Kyoto Station for a traditional Kyoto-style lunch.
Afternoon
Explore the historic Nijo-jo Castle, known for its stunning architecture and "nightingale floors." Afterward, take a leisurely walk through the charming Ninenzaka and Sannenzaka streets.
Evening
In the evening, experience a traditional Gion Night Owl Walking Tour in the famous Geisha district. Conclude the night with a kaiseki dinner at Yoshikawa Inn Restaurant, known for its exquisite cuisine and elegant ambiance.

Temples, Tea, and Timeless Beauty

Morning
Begin your day with a visit to the historic Kiyomizu-dera Temple, offering panoramic views of the city. Afterward, enjoy a traditional tea ceremony at Izusen Shojin Ryori, known for its authentic Zen Buddhist cuisine.
Afternoon
Explore the picturesque district of Arashiyama, including the famous Arashiyama Bamboo Grove and the tranquil Tenryu-ji Temple. For lunch, savor the renowned yuba (tofu skin) cuisine at Kyoto Gion Kiyomizu.
Evening
Conclude your day with a magical experience at the Kyoto Gion Corner, where you can witness traditional Japanese arts, including tea ceremony, ikebana, and geisha performances. Enjoy a dinner at Gogyo Ramen, known for its flavorful burnt miso ramen.

Culinary and Cultural Exploration

Morning
Embark on a food and cultural journey at the Nishiki Market. Enjoy a variety of local delicacies and interact with the vendors. Afterward, participate in a Kyoto Cooking Class, learning how to make authentic sushi.
Afternoon
Visit the majestic Fushimi Inari Shrine, famous for its thousands of vermillion torii gates. For a late lunch, indulge in a bowl of ramen at Ichiraku Ramen, a favorite among locals.
Evening
Conclude your trip with a relaxing walk around the Gion Geisha District, followed by a farewell dinner at Kyoto Gion Kiyomizu, where you can enjoy a variety of traditional Kyoto dishes.
